The opening determines almost everything else about a wash bay door. The panel material, the hardware package, the operator, the track configuration, and the lead time all flow from the dimensions. Most projects we work on start with a sizing conversation, sometimes because the client knows exactly what they need, more often because they are working from a building plan and want a sanity check before committing.

This post walks through the sizing decisions by facility type, using sizing patterns we have shipped repeatedly. Find the closest match to your project and use it as a starting point.

Scenario 1: A standard self-serve car wash bay

Typical project sizing: 10 to 12 feet wide, 9 to 10 feet tall, standard-lift track configuration.

What drives the size: A self-serve bay needs to comfortably fit a full-size pickup or SUV with rooftop accessories. A bay narrower than 10 feet starts to feel tight for the customer. A bay shorter than 9 feet excludes lifted trucks and vans entirely.

Recent install example: A four-bay self-serve in central Wisconsin built in 2023 went with 11-foot by 10-foot openings across all four bays. The owner had checked his nearest competitors and chose dimensions that fit current pickup sizing without being so oversized that the operator and door cost climbed unnecessarily.

Panel and operator: Survivor polycarbonate on standard size is the volume seller here. Supralift is the operator default if the facility has compressed air for soap injection.

Scenario 2: A full-service or detailing bay

Typical project sizing: 10 to 14 feet wide, 10 to 12 feet tall.

What drives the size: Full-service bays often see commercial vehicles, mid-size trucks, and the occasional larger SUV. Width matters more here than height because the bay floor is usually where techs are working around the vehicle. Tight side clearance slows the operation down.

Sizing note that comes up: When clients ask whether to size for the largest vehicle they might ever see, our recommendation is usually no. Size for the 95th percentile of what you actually wash, and refuse to wash the outliers. Sizing for the rare oversize vehicle drives both the door package and the building cost noticeably higher.

Scenario 3: A tunnel wash entry and exit

Typical project sizing: 12 to 16 feet wide, 10 to 14 feet tall, often with hi-lift or vertical-lift track.

What drives the size: Tunnel washes have to accommodate the largest vehicles the conveyor will pull, plus enough overhead clearance for rooftop accessories. The door also needs to clear the conveyor and the post-rinse equipment that sits just inside the entrance.

Track configuration is the key spec decision. Standard-lift track curves into horizontal track above the door header, which puts the door directly above the conveyor and equipment. For most tunnel washes, hi-lift or vertical-lift track is the right call because it puts the door above the equipment line.

Recent install example: A six-bay tunnel built in 2022 in central Minnesota went with 14-foot by 12-foot openings on both entry and exit, with hi-lift track lifting the door 36 inches above the header before transitioning to horizontal. The result was clean overhead clearance for the high-pressure rinse arch immediately inside the entrance.

Scenario 4: A DOT truck washdown bay

Typical project sizing: 14 to 16 feet wide, 14 to 16 feet tall. Sometimes larger.

What drives the size: DOT washdown bays need to clear tandem plow trucks with the plow blade attached, dump trucks with the bed down, and sometimes the largest equipment in the fleet. The opening has to be sized around the largest piece of equipment the facility runs.

Where this gets oversized: When the facility houses motor graders, snowblower trucks, or heavy haul equipment, the opening sometimes needs to push past 18 feet wide and 16 feet tall. At that size, Goliath polycarbonate doors are the right product because they are engineered for the structural load of oversized panels.

Scenario 5: An agricultural equipment building

Typical project sizing: 16 to 24 feet wide, 14 to 18 feet tall, depending on what is going through them.

What drives the size: Modern agricultural equipment is wide. A typical row crop tractor with duals is over 12 feet wide. A combine head folded for transport can be 15 feet wide. Self-propelled sprayers run wider. The opening has to clear the largest piece of equipment the building stores or services.

Recent install example: A grain operation in Iowa replaced a pole barn door with a Goliath 22-foot opening in 2023 specifically so they could pull their combine in with the head attached. Before the replacement they were removing the head outside in the field, which added time to every move and exposed the equipment to weather it did not need to be in.

The four dimensions that matter

Whatever scenario fits your project, we need these four numbers to spec the door:

  • Door opening width: the clear horizontal opening, measured from the actual finished face of one jamb to the other
  • Door opening height: the clear vertical opening, measured from finished floor to the bottom of the header
  • Headroom: the space from the top of the opening up to the lowest ceiling obstruction, including any roof structure, lighting, or HVAC
  • Side room: the space on each side of the opening, needed for the vertical track and counterbalance system

Headroom is the dimension that catches most projects off guard. Standard-lift track typically wants 12 to 18 inches of headroom. Low-headroom track kits work in 6 to 10 inches. When the headroom is below those numbers, the track has to be redesigned or the building modified, both of which add cost.

What is “standard” versus “custom”

Standard sizes in the Survivor and UltraClear lines cover the most common dimensions for self-serve, full-service, and dealer service applications. Standard sizes ship faster (typically two to three weeks) and cost less than custom builds.

Custom dimensions ship in four to six weeks and are necessary for openings outside the standard range, oversized DOT and ag applications, and unusual track configurations.
